2. GoFullPage - Full Page Screen Capture
If you just need a reliable full-page capture, this one keeps it simple. It auto-scrolls, stitches the page, and opens the result in a new tab for download as an image or PDF. The listing emphasizes no extra permissions and a clean experience.
Key Features:
- Full-page capture: Auto-scrolls and stitches complex pages and inner scroll areas
- Multi-format export: Supports PNG, JPEG, and multiple PDF paper sizes
- Keyboard shortcut: Alt+Shift+P for quick capture
- Lightweight: Emphasizes no bloat, no ads, no unnecessary permissions
- Advanced editor: Crop, annotate, and add emojis in the premium editor

4. Awesome Screen Recorder and Screenshot
This is the all-in-one option for demos, bug reports, and tutorials. It records desktop, tab, or camera, supports up to 4K, and offers instant share links. The listing also highlights direct sharing to tools like Jira and Slack, plus a capture mode tailored for ChatGPT conversations.
Key Features:
- Flexible recording: Desktop, current tab, or camera with microphone and webcam overlay
- High-resolution export: 720p, 1080p, 4K with WebM or MP4 downloads
- Comprehensive capture: Full page, selected area, visible area, entire screen, or app window
- Annotation tools: Draw during recording and edit afterward, plus blur and highlight for screenshots
- Team sharing: Share links and send to Jira, Slack, Trello, Asana, GitHub

6. Scrnli - Screen Recorder and Screen Capture App
Scrnli combines capture, recording, editing, and sharing into a single tool. It even includes a video format converter, which is handy if you work across devices or need different export formats.
Key Features:
- Screen and camera recording: Record display or webcam, then download or share
- Video conversion: Built-in converter for common formats
- Capture and annotate: Full-page or selected-area screenshots with text and shape tools
- Share and print: Generate links, save locally, or print
- Single workflow: Listing emphasizes all tools in one place

7. Screenshot - Webpage Screen Capture
This one is focused on a smooth, no-login workflow. It supports full-page, visible-area, and selected-area captures, and exports to jpeg, gif, or png with comments for quick collaboration.
Key Features:
- Multiple capture modes: Full page, visible area, and selected area
- Format options: jpeg, gif, and png
- Free, no sign-in: Listing says no account needed
- Light sharing flow: Add comments and share results

8. Web Paint Tool - draw online
If you need to draw directly on a webpage, this is the closest thing to a lightweight browser paint app. It includes text, shapes, curves, fill, and a color picker, then lets you capture and export the final result.
Key Features:
- Rich drawing tools: Text, arrows, curves, polygons, ellipses, fill, and eyedropper
- Capture and export: Full-page or selected-area screenshots, PNG or JPG
- Efficiency helpers: Hotkeys and auto-save
- Great for markup: Ideal for teaching, explaining, or highlighting

9. Screen Capture, Screenshot, Annotations
This one leans into annotations and editing. It covers full-page, selected-area, visible-area, and even app window capture. Annotation tools include blur, text, shapes, and highlight, with export to PNG, JPG, or PDF.
Key Features:
- Wide capture scope: Full page, selected area, visible area, screen, and app window
- Annotation tools: Text, arrows, shapes, blur, highlight
- Export formats: PNG, JPG, PDF
- Full-size capture: Listing claims full vertical and horizontal capture

How to choose
If you just want full-page capture, GoFullPage is the most direct. For recording and team sharing, Awesome Screen Recorder covers the widest feature set. If you want a single tool with recording, editing, and format conversion, Scrnli fits well. For minimal screenshots, Fast Screenshot or Screenshot - Webpage Screen Capture is enough. If you draw and annotate on the page itself, Web Paint Tool is the most flexible.
